STOUT v. STATE

Nos. 2-94-185-CR, 2-94-186-CR, 2-94-187-CR, 2-94-188-CR, 2-94-189-CR and 2-94-190-CR.

908 S.W.2d 552 (1995)

Jonathan Glenn STOUT, Appellant, v. The STATE of Texas, State.

Court of Appeals of Texas, Fort Worth.

September 21, 1995.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Brett D. Boone, Fort Worth, for Appellant.

Tim Curry, Criminal District Attorney, Betty Marshall and Charles M. Mallin, Chiefs of the Appellate Section, Debra Ann Windsor, Sharon McLaughlin, and Michelle Voirin, Criminal District Attorneys, Fort Worth, for Appellee.

Before DAUPHINOT and RICHARDS, JJ., and JOE L. DRAUGHN, J. (Assigned).


OPINION

RICHARDS, Justice.

Appellant, Jonathan Glenn Stout, appeals five sentences for the offense of telephone harassment entered against him in separate bench trials on February 3, 1994. In each case, the trial court ordered appellant to serve 180 days in jail and a fine of $225.
